码迷,mamicode.com
首页 > Web开发 > 详细

js获取路径参数对象

时间:2019-03-06 10:44:48      阅读:190      评论:0      收藏:0      [点我收藏+]

标签:对象   res   ams   获取   cat   fun   路径   str   enc   

/**
     * 获取页面路径参数值
     */
    function getParams(key) {

        var result = {};
        var paramStr = encodeURI(window.document.location.search);
        if (paramStr) {
            paramStr = paramStr.substring(1);
            var params = paramStr.split(‘&‘);
            for (var p = 0; p < params.length; p++) {
                result[params[p].split(‘=‘)[0]] = unescape(params[p].split(‘=‘)[1]);
            }
        }
        return result[key];
    }

所有路径参数以对象形式保存,同名参数后面会覆盖前面参数

js获取路径参数对象

标签:对象   res   ams   获取   cat   fun   路径   str   enc   

原文地址:https://www.cnblogs.com/fengxingaotian/p/10481628.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!